San Diego Airport Construction

For San Diego convention attendees, the ease and speed of catching a flight at the nearby San Diego International Airport (on the same street even!) is a massive weight off their shoulders. After a days-long convention, which often leaves people feeling as though they don’t want to leave America’s finest city, the 10-minute trip to the airport is a breeze. From now through 2024, however, we encourage allowing yourself extra time to catch your flight. The airport is beginning construction on a more modern and efficient Terminal 1. This construction will remove access to the former Terminal 1 parking lot, and while most of our attendees do not need to park a car for their departing flight, the increased traffic congestion could set you back some time on the way to the terminal entrance. Here are some tips to keep in mind when heading to the airport:

Take Public Transit:

Check out the MTS Trip Planner for the quickest routes. Less than a mile from SDCC is the Santa Fe Depot, where the 992 Bus route offers direct service to the airport. Between Memorial Day and Labor Day 2022, this service is free (one-way only)!

Get Dropped Off:

Travel by taxi, rideshare service, or have a friend drop you off—and don’t forget to check if your hotel offers an airport shuttle! Be sure whoever is driving you is aware of the likely construction delays.

Picking someone up?

The usual cell phone lot has been moved to the other end of the airport and is now located at 2311 McCain Road. As you approach the airport, go past Terminal 2 and take a right on McCain road. Then just follow the signs! This will be much easier than circling as you wait for the arrival.
